Default Grabby Front Brakes

Anyone had problems with the front brakes becoming "grabby?" I can brake lightly and hard, but i cannot transition smoothly from light to hard (it goes from smoothe to very hard braking, making me lunge forward). Anybody else had similar problems? Its a naked KY

Yes I have and it turned out to be the hand lever pivot was dry and stiff. This gave exactly the symptom you mention.

As Graham says take the brake lever off and clean it up with some parafin or similar, then re grease with a light coating of general purpose grease. Check the knobbly bit that pushes on the master cylinder has not worn a flat spot in it, if so you may be able to file it round again. (Cheers to Sid Squid for that gem)
